运行时应用自我保护(RASP):构建安全防线的关键技术

首页 正文

运行时应用自我保护(RASP):构建安全防线的关键技术

在当今数字化时代,网络安全问题日益严峻,各种恶意攻击手段层出不穷,给企业和用户的数字资产带来了巨大威胁。为了应对这些挑战,运行时应用自我保护(Runtime Application Self-Protection, RASP)技术应运而生。作为一种新兴的安全防护手段,RASP能够在应用程序运行时实时检测和防御各种攻击,有效提升应用的安全性。本文将深入探讨RASP技术的原理、优势、应用场景及未来发展趋势,帮助读者全面了解这一关键安全技术。

RASP技术的起源与发展

RASP技术的概念最早由Gartner在2012年提出,旨在解决传统安全防护手段在应对复杂攻击时的不足。传统的安全防护手段,如防火墙、入侵检测系统(IDS)和入侵防御系统(IPS),主要侧重于网络层面的防护,而对应用层面的攻击往往力不从心。RASP技术的出现,将安全防护的焦点从网络层面转移到应用层面,通过在应用程序内部嵌入安全模块,实现对应用的实时监控和防护。

随着技术的发展和市场的需求,RASP逐渐成为网络安全领域的重要分支。各大安全厂商纷纷推出各自的RASP解决方案,推动了RASP技术的快速发展和广泛应用。如今,RASP已经成为企业构建安全防线的重要手段之一。

RASP技术的工作原理

RASP技术的核心在于其能够在应用程序运行时实时检测和防御攻击。具体来说,RASP通过在应用程序内部嵌入安全模块,监控应用程序的运行状态和请求行为,一旦发现异常或恶意行为,立即进行拦截和防御。

嵌入式安全模块

RASP的安全模块通常以插件或库的形式嵌入到应用程序中,与应用程序紧密集成。这种嵌入式设计使得RASP能够深入了解应用程序的内部运行机制,从而更准确地识别和防御各种攻击。

实时监控与检测

RASP通过实时监控应用程序的运行状态和请求行为,收集大量的运行时数据。这些数据包括但不限于请求参数、执行路径、内存状态等。通过对这些数据的分析,RASP能够及时发现异常或恶意行为。

动态防御机制

一旦检测到异常或恶意行为,RASP会立即启动动态防御机制,采取相应的防护措施。这些措施包括但不限于阻断恶意请求、修改执行路径、清理恶意代码等。通过动态防御机制,RASP能够有效阻止攻击的发生,保护应用程序的安全。

RASP技术的优势

相较于传统的安全防护手段,RASP技术在多个方面展现出显著的优势。

更精准的攻击检测

由于RASP直接嵌入到应用程序中,能够深入了解应用程序的内部运行机制,因此能够更精准地检测各种攻击。无论是已知攻击还是未知攻击,RASP都能够通过实时监控和数据分析,及时发现并防御。

实时防护能力

RASP的实时监控和动态防御机制,使得其能够在攻击发生的第一时间进行拦截和防御,有效降低攻击成功率和损害程度。相较于传统的静态防护手段,RASP的实时防护能力显著提升。

降低误报率

传统的安全防护手段往往存在较高的误报率,给运维人员带来较大的工作负担。RASP通过深入分析应用程序的运行时数据,能够更准确地识别攻击行为,降低误报率,提高防护效率。

易于部署和管理

RASP通常以插件或库的形式嵌入到应用程序中,部署过程简单快捷。同时,RASP的管理界面友好,运维人员能够方便地进行配置和监控,降低了安全防护的复杂性和成本。

RASP技术的应用场景

RASP技术适用于多种应用场景,能够为不同类型的应用程序提供有效的安全防护。

Web应用防护

Web应用是网络攻击的主要目标之一。RASP通过嵌入到Web应用中,能够实时检测和防御SQL注入、跨站脚本攻击(XSS)、跨站请求伪造(CSRF)等常见的Web攻击,有效提升Web应用的安全性。

移动应用防护

随着移动应用的普及,移动应用安全也成为企业关注的重点。RASP技术可以嵌入到移动应用中,实时检测和防御恶意代码注入、数据泄露等安全威胁,保护移动应用和用户数据的安全。

云应用防护

云计算的快速发展带来了新的安全挑战。RASP技术可以应用于云应用中,提供实时监控和防护,确保云应用的安全性和可靠性。

企业级应用防护

企业级应用通常涉及大量的敏感数据和核心业务,安全防护尤为重要。RASP技术可以嵌入到企业级应用中,提供全方位的安全防护,确保企业级应用的安全稳定运行。

RASP技术的未来发展趋势

随着网络安全形势的不断变化和技术的发展,RASP技术将迎来新的发展趋势。

智能化防护

未来,RASP技术将更加注重智能化防护,通过引入人工智能和机器学习技术,提升攻击检测和防御的精准度和效率。智能化的RASP将能够更准确地识别未知攻击,提供更加智能化的防护策略。

与其他安全技术的融合

RASP技术将与防火墙、IDS/IPS等其他安全防护手段深度融合,形成多层次、全方位的安全防护体系。通过不同安全技术的协同作战,提升整体安全防护能力。

云原生支持

随着云原生应用的普及,RASP技术将加强对云原生应用的支持,提供更加灵活和高效的防护方案。云原生RASP将能够更好地适应云环境的特点,提供无缝的安全防护。

开放生态建设

未来,RASP技术将更加注重开放生态的建设,通过开放接口和标准,与其他安全产品和解决方案实现无缝集成,构建更加完善的安全生态体系。

结语

运行时应用自我保护(RASP)技术作为一种新兴的安全防护手段,凭借其精准的攻击检测、实时防护能力、低误报率和易于部署管理等优势,已经成为企业构建安全防线的重要选择。随着技术的不断发展和应用场景的拓展,RASP将在未来网络安全领域发挥更加重要的作用。企业和用户应积极了解和应用RASP技术,提升应用的安全性,应对日益严峻的网络安全挑战。

通过对RASP技术的深入探讨,我们希望能够帮助读者全面了解这一关键安全技术,为构建更加安全可靠的数字环境提供有力支持。网络安全是一个持续演进的过程,只有不断创新和提升防护能力,才能在日益复杂的网络环境中立于不败之地。

本文来自投稿,不代表本站立场,如若转载,请注明出处:https://www.brtl.cn/安全与性能工程​/1763.html
-- 展开阅读全文 --
外链生命周期管理:提升网站SEO效果的终极指南
« 上一篇 04-17
利用API网关Kong和APISIX构建高效微服务架构
下一篇 » 04-17

发表评论

  • 泡泡
  • 阿呆
  • 阿鲁

个人资料

最新评论

链接

微语

标签TAG

分类

存档

动态快讯

热门文章